One of the intriguing worlds within the game is called Losomn. It stands out because it has two distinct sides: The Fae World, which is divided into Light and Dark realms, and the sketchy city of Dran. As you explore the palace, you’ll come across curious statues depicting two Faes holding hands which you may interact with, however, you might have no idea how to proceed.
Where To Find The Plain Ribbon
The Plain Ribbon is a Quest Item that you can find inLosomn.
Since most elements in the game are randomly generated, including locations and items, thereisn’t a specific spot for the Plain Ribbon, and its placewill vary from one to another. However, you can easily recognize it by itsred glow on the ground.

If you’re unable to locate any of these places in your current game,try rerolling Losomn in Adventure Mode.

The Plain Ribbon isn’t the only thing you’re required to locate in Losomn. Additionally, you’ll need to stumble uponthe Statues Event.
Finding this Statues Event might also entail some searching, as it canappear randomly in the same locations mentioned earlierfor the Plain Ribbon.

It’s unlikely to find the Ribbon Plain and the Statues Eventin the same location.
When you come acrossboth the Plain Ribbon and the Statues Event, it’s time to solve the mystery of the two Fae statues joined in hand.

What Should You Do With The Plain Ribbon?
You canuse the Plain Ribbon in the Statues Eventto obtain either theGolden Ribbonorthe Silver Ribbon. The steps are easy and straightforward.
First,place the Plain Ribbon in the statuesand thenexit the area. After that,simply returnto the statues andcollect your reward.
Losomn has two facets:the Light sideandthe Dark side. The ribbon you receive as a reward isdetermined by the location of the Statue Event.
You can only receiveone ribbon per run,but if you’re able to obtain both in separate attempts, you have the optionto visit Nimueand craftNimue’s Ribbonbyusing both the Silver and Gold Ribbons.
